#abbcb1 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#abbcb1 is composed of 67.1% red, 73.7% green and 69.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 9% cyan, 0% magenta, 5.9% yellow and 26.3% black. It has a hue angle of 141.2 degrees, a saturation of 11.3% and a lightness of 70.4%. #abbcb1 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#577963. Closest websafe color is: #99cc99.

Shades and Tints of #abbcb1
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#030303 is the darkest color, while #f7f9f8 is the lightest one.

Tones of #abbcb1
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#b1b6b3 is the less saturated color, while #6bfc9e is the most saturated one.
